La Renaissance Patisserie and Cafe — Restaurant in Sydney

Name
La Renaissance Patisserie and Cafe
Description
Imaginative cakes and pastries, plus coffee and colourful macarons served in a leafy courtyard.

Just opposite Pony Dining is La Renaissance Patisserie and Cafe - that was definitely my next stop before heading home on the train. Unfortunately the pastries didn't exactly survive the long journey and got squashed. They are beautiful creations and I was a kid in a candy shop, what do I choose?

Zulu - Valrhona chocolate mousse with a chewy salted caramel and “Guanaja” chocolate ganache centre, crunchy pearls and chocolate/almond biscuit base

Vivaldi - Moroccan orange cake in Varhona Jivara milk chocolate & hazelnut mousse, layered with crispy pearls

Opéra - Coffee-soaked joconde, layered with alternating Valrhona dark chocolate mousse and white chocolate and coffee whipped ganache, chocolate glaze to finish

Chocolate Éclair - Choux paste, chocolate custard, chocolate fondant glaze

There's nothing subtle about these pastries, the flavour is amped up! The Zulu has a lovely chocolate mousse, this is a chocolate lovers delight. The Vivaldi is much lighter with tasty orange flavours immersed within the light airy sponge. I love eclairs so the chocolate is a must. The choux pastry is delicious, filled with a yummy chocolate custard and the crunchy chocolate perls add a lovely crunch with every bite. The opera is intense, really intense. I love desserts with coffee and this comes through in spades within the various layers of delicious cake.
